Sftp Ports Used
Ftp users may authenticate themselves with a clear text sign in protocol normally in the form of a username.
Sftp ports used. The sftp command in linux is a client program for sftp. Check listening ports with netstat netstat is a command line tool that can provide information about network connections. Sshfs using sftp for file sharing. To list all tcp or udp ports that are being listened on including the services using the ports and the socket status use the following command.
Whenever this name is used it is necessary to specify whether the ssh based or ssl based file transfer protocol is meant. Depending on the type of secure file transfer protocol you intend to use you may need to configure your server to accept traffic over different ports. The port numbers in the range from 0 to 1023 0 to 2 10 1 are the well known ports or system ports. Secure ftp this name is the most confusing because it is used to refer to either of the two different protocols.
Ssh ftp ftp over ssh fortunately these names are not used very often. They are used by system processes that provide widely used types of network services. Sftp ssh file transfer protocol not to be confused with ftps secure ftp runs on top of the ssh secure shell protocol and by default uses port 22 for communications. Sftp can furthermore be used for file sharing similar to windows file sharing and linux nfs.
Ftp is built on a client server model architecture using separate control and data connections between the client and the server. They usually refer to sftp the. Types of ftps and ftp connections the control connection. The sftp command line interface was designed to be similar to the ftp command.
The sftp command is typically part of the openssh package. Below we provide an overview of the commonly used control and data ports for ftp and ftp over tls ssl commonly known as ftps connections. An sftp server may however be configured to listen on a different port other than the default port. On unix like operating systems a process must execute with superuser privileges to be able to bind a network socket to an ip address using one of the well known ports.